how to write bsp
Board support package (BSP) are libraries primarily written in ANSI C for a particular processor which acts as a interface between the generalized C compiler and target processor.

overload and overcurrent
Overcurrent: It can be caused by overload, or short in the circuit itself.
Overload :It happens when we are trying to drive the system beyond its rated capability.
